Administrative Resume Examples
A career as an administrative assistant, although not the most glamorous one, is still an option with sustainable growth and career opportunities. It is predicted that the growth of administrative employment rise by more than 10% by 2023. The best way to start is by pointing out your many years of experience and the main responsibilities that you have performed during all this time. Remember that a large resume will be compiled in accordance with the work that you are applying for; therefore, listing these responsibilities, try to fulfill the required responsibilities of this work. Next, you can tell the hiring manager about your unique qualities that will help this company achieve unrivaled success. Emphasize that you are an adaptable personality - this is a good feature since you are the first impression for new visitors and clients in the office. Finally, finish your career with your degree, certificates, and a list of foreign languages you can speak. However, it is not required to speak many languages for administrative assistants. But this can be a good bonus, especially if the company works with international clients.
